To calculate the Cockcroft-Gault formula for women, what additional step is necessary after the main calculation?

Explanation:
To calculate the Cockcroft-Gault formula for women accurately, the additional step required after the main calculation is to multiply by 0.85. This adjustment is made because women typically have a lower body mass and muscle mass compared to men, which can affect the estimation of creatinine clearance. The main calculation provides an estimate of renal function based on serum creatinine, age, weight, and height, but the multiplication by 0.85 is necessary to account for the physiological differences between genders. This step helps to ensure that the calculated renal function more accurately reflects the actual kidney function in women, aligning the estimate closer to clinical reality. Such adjustments in formulas are common in medical calculations to enhance accuracy, particularly when gender differences are known to impact the underlying biological variables being measured.
